What is the cheapest month to fly from San Francisco to Estonia?

The cheapest month for flights from San Francisco to Estonia is November, when tickets cost $547 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are June and April,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$1,661 and $1,622 respectively.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from San Francisco to Estonia?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from San Francisco to Estonia with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from San Francisco to Estonia?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from San Francisco to Estonia up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
